Solution for -8v+25=2(-4v+1) equation:


Simplifying
-8v + 25 = 2(-4v + 1)

Reorder the terms:
25 + -8v = 2(-4v + 1)

Reorder the terms:
25 + -8v = 2(1 + -4v)
25 + -8v = (1 * 2 + -4v * 2)
25 + -8v = (2 + -8v)

Add '8v' to each side of the equation.
25 + -8v + 8v = 2 + -8v + 8v

Combine like terms: -8v + 8v = 0
25 + 0 = 2 + -8v + 8v
25 = 2 + -8v + 8v

Combine like terms: -8v + 8v = 0
25 = 2 + 0
25 = 2

Solving
25 = 2

Couldn't find a variable to solve for.

This equation is invalid, the left and right sides are not equal, therefore there is no solution.
